Mumbai, Nov 10: The struggling West Indies cricket team has been dealt a couple of injury blows in its ongoing tour of India with pacer Kemar Roach ruled out of the remainder of the trip and all-rounder Kieron Pollard rendered unavailable for the ODI series. Kolkata, Nov 8: Right-arm pacer Mohammed Shami on Friday registering the second best figures for India on debut, taking nine for 118 in the first Test match against the West Indies in Kolkata. Shami played a crucial role in India’s win by an innings and 51 runs at the Eden Gardens, taking four for 71 in the first innings while grabbing five for 47 in the second. Chennai, Nov 8: One of the greatest ever chess players, Garry Kasparov, says five-time world champion Viswanathan Anand "brings honour to the sport and to his nation", but predicts a Magnus Carlsen victory in his World Championship clash against the Indian wizard. The much-anticipated event starts here from tomorrow. Previewing the World Championship, Kasparov was full of praise for the Indian.
